Tourists Stun BlueClaws Late, Win 6-4 in Extras

Wrobleski Belts Two-Run Home Run in the Tenth
August 19, 2023

LAKEWOOD- The Asheville Tourists pulled off a thrilling come-from-behind win against the Jersey Shore BlueClaws on Saturday night. Asheville scored two runs in the top of the ninth inning to force extras and added two more runs in the tenth to secure a 6-4 win. The victory was Asheville’s sixth extra-inning win of the year and their 26th win by either one or two runs.

Asheville took an early 1-0 lead in the top of the third. John Garcia led off the frame with a triple and Rolando Espinosa brought him in with a Sacrifice Fly. The Tourists used a Michael Sandle Sacrifice Fly in the fourth to tack on another for a 2-0 advantage.

Jersey Shore pushed one across in the fifth after Asheville removed starting pitcher Nolan DeVos. The BlueClaws then tied the game and took the lead with a pair of RBI hits in the sixth. The home team added one more in the seventh and led the Tourists 4-2 heading into the ninth.

Tommy Sacco Jr. drew a leadoff walk and scored all the way from first base on a Sandle RBI double into the left field corner. On the very next pitch, Garcia ripped a sharp groundball up the first base line that went for an RBI double that scored Sandle and tied the game 4-4.

Walker Brockhouse pitched a perfect bottom of the ninth inning to secure extras. In the tenth, Ryan Wrobleski crushed a Cam Wynne delivery over the left field wall for a go-ahead, two-run Homer. Brockhouse came back out and slammed the door shut in the bottom of the tenth.

The Tourists will attempt to split the series with a win against the BlueClaws in Sunday’s finale. The first pitch is scheduled for 1:05pm.
